Samantha owns and operates a barley and hop farm on the outskirts of town. Her Crop production activity code is 111900. She has no employees and does all the work herself. She is not required to file and 1099s. These commodities have risen in price as a result of the demand by Granite City Food and Brew, so they sell every last ounce every fall, then buy seed and shoots for planting in the spring. She has been profitable for 3 years running. The seed and shoots cost $500 for the year, and they sold produce for $10,600 plus $550 of honey this year. They also have the following expenses: fertilizer $1,100, electricity $770, insurance $235, equipment repairs $960, fumigation services $1,200, $1,000 property taxes (already mentioned) and $3,600 custom hired help during harvest . She has $125 of ACRS depreciation and $262 of MACRS depreciation this year for equipment placed in service in previous years. TIP: use form 4562 page 1 to report this depreciation.

How do you fill this out in the Schedule D form?

How do you report the deprieciation?
